6 students to represent Phl in Maybank's global biz talent tilt

The Philippine Star

MANILA, Philippines - Six students from various universities in the country will represent the Philippines at the Maybank Go. Ahead Challenge Grand Finals in Kuala Lumpur, Malaysia next month.

Students from the University of the Philippines (UP), Ateneo de Manila University (ADMU), De La Salle University, University of Sto. Tomas, Adamson University (ADU), and University of Asia & the Pacific underwent last July 26 a rigorous screening process to earn their spot in the competition where they will go against challengers from Malaysia, Singapore, Indonesia, Thailand, Myanmar, Cambodia, Vietnam, Brunei, China, Hong Kong, the United Kingdom, and the United States.

The six finalists from the Philippines are John Richmond Go, 20, 4th year BS Management minor in Chinese Studies and Finance student in ADMU; John Alfred Mendoza, 20, 4th year BS Business Administration and Accountancy student in UP; Selynn Alexis Co, 20, 4th BS Management Engineering student in ADMU; Camille Patricia Calma, 20, 4th year BS Business Administration student in UP; Richard Agabus Ocampo, 24, graduate of BA Financial Management in ADU; and Winchell Well Wong, 21, 4th year BS Business Administration and Accountancy student in UP.

“I am excited and happy for these six business students from the country’s top universities as they will be a part of a unique competition where they will be tested intellectually, physically and even psychologically together with some of the brightest and driven college students from Asia, the United States, and the United Kingdom. It will surely be a tremendously rewarding experience for them and I wish them all the best in the finals!” said Maybank Philippines, Inc. President and Chief Executive Office Jun Famatigan Jr.

The Maybank Go Ahead. Challenge is a multi-disciplinary business talent competition open to recent graduates and final-year university students. The competition, now on its third year, is part of Maybank's goal of creating a talent pool of world-class future business leaders and financial experts. Winners will get $72,000 and the opportunity to join the Global Maybank Apprentice Program, an international mentorship for the bank's future leaders.
